Good even from hot and humid Bristol. After our crab we walked down the riverside to visit Brunel’s SS Great Britain - the first large ocean going ship to be built of iron and have a screw propeller.

She was a rusting hulk when towed to Bristol from the Falkland Islands in the south Atlantic in 1970. I remember her arriving as we lived in nearby Weston Super Mare at the time. As Adam lived very close, in Bath, I am sure he remembers too.

So here are some postcards of Bristol and the restored SS Great Britain
